Boston Medical Center Health System - Boston Medical Center – Brighton is searching for a skilled, patient-focused Physiatrist to join our healthcare team. The Physiatrist will be responsible for assessing, diagnosing, and treating patients with a variety of orthopedic impairments and disabilities. Physiatrist responsibilities include the management of patient rehabilitation, creating customized treatment plans, conducting physical exams, administration of therapeutic injections with or without ultrasound guidance, and monitoring patient progress. Our ideal candidates are well-versed in the latest rehabilitation techniques and have a compassionate approach towards patients. Ultimately, the role of the Physiatrist is to improve the functional abilities and quality of life of patients with physical impairments or disabilities. Responsibilities include evaluating patients’ physical and functional abilities; diagnosing and treating illnesses or injuries that affect physical functioning; developing individualized treatment plans involving physical therapy, medications, assistive devices, or therapeutic exercises; coordinating with other healthcare professionals such as physical therapists, occupational therapists, and neurologists to provide multidisciplinary care; monitoring patients’ progress and adjusting treatment plans as necessary; providing guidance and counseling to patients and their families regarding disability management and prevention; ordering and interpreting diagnostic tests like X-rays, MRIs, labs and electromyography; performing procedures like spinal injections and nerve conduction studies; documenting patient’s medical history, treatment plans, and progress; performing comprehensive physical examinations of patients; developing and implementing patient management policies and procedures; diagnosing and managing acute and chronic conditions; documenting and maintaining patient medical records; participating in professional development activities and maintaining current knowledge of treatment practices. Qualifications include proven work experience as a Physiatrist, board certification in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ation, active state medical license, excellent knowledge of therapeutic rehabilitation, ability to build rapport with patients and their families, outstanding communication and interpersonal skills, Doctor of Medicine (MD) or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O) degree, and preferred but not required certificate in Ultrasound diagnosis.
